codename wrote:
When the market is regulated and big companies like MGM enter the industry – these big companies may not need for affiliates coz they can then advertise their big legitimate brands on all mainstream media – or if they did offered affiliate relationships – it will not be along the commission levels most affiliate programs currently offer.

just my 2 cents

It’s possible, but I’d bet they’d still want a piece of the Web. And they’d want to spend their money on targetted traffic if they could. And casino portals have exactly that.

It will be interesting, but if big companies with loads of money ruled out the need for affilliates, then why are people like Virgin, Corals, Ladbrokes and a host of others embracing the affiliate model?

I still think at 25% and bearing in mind it’s paid only in a profit-making scenario, affiliates are a cheap form of marketing with the added benefit of bringing in highly-targetted traffic. It’s one of very very few forms of marketing where you only pay for it if you make a profit. They may start without it, but in time I think they’ll appreciate it’s cost-effectiveness.
